The college faculty is largely experienced and well-qualified, with many members holding postgraduate degrees and a range of 3 to 10 years of teaching experience. The faculty-to-student ratio averages between 1:50 and 1:60, with each class containing approximately 60 students. Faculty members are supportive, often going beyond textbook teaching to incorporate practical knowledge and personality development, though there are criticisms of a lack of practical application focus in some areas.
Exams are conducted in three stages per semester: internal sessionals, pre-university tests (PUT), and final university exams, with a mix of theoretical and practical assessments. While most faculty members are approachable and helpful, a minority are perceived as less engaging. Overall, the faculty is seen as supportive and committed to student development, despite some management and administrative challenges.
